Opposition day on Thursday, 1 February 2001, in the House of Commons, led by Ann Widdecombe. The answering member was Jack Straw.
The asylum system
The asylum system.Third opposition day debate (part 1). Motion negatived on division (268 to 152).Amendment agreed on question.
